Chile-focused miner Antofagasta says copper production fell 11% in the third quarter from a year earlier despite increasing 3% from the previous quarter.It mined 109,900 tonnes of the red metal during the period versus 106,000 tonnes in the second quarter and 123,700 tonnes a year ago."As forecast, production decreased compared with the same period in 2008 mainly due to lower throughput at Los Pelambres," it said Tuesday.Los Pelambres produced 74,200 tonnes of payable copper in the latest quarter versus 77,300 the previous quarter, due to scheduled maintenance work during September and lower metallurgical recoveries.Molybdenum production was 2,100 tonnes in the third quarter and 5,800 tonnes in the first nine months of 2009, in line with budget.
